在载波相位测量技术中,信号漂移是一个常见的问题,它会对测量精度产生显著影响。信号漂移包括多路径效应、温度变化、大气折射等因素。为了提高载波相位测量的精度,以下是一些详细的策略和措施:
1. 了解信号漂移的原因
首先,我们需要明确信号漂移的几种主要来源:
- 多路径效应:信号在传播过程中遇到多个反射面,导致接收到的信号相位发生偏移。
- 温度变化:温度的变化会影响天线和接收机的热膨胀,从而改变信号相位。
- 大气折射:大气中的水汽和氧气密度不均匀,会导致信号在传播过程中发生折射,影响相位。
2. 改进接收机性能
2.1 提高信号接收灵敏度
通过使用低噪声放大器(LNA)和优化的天线设计,可以提高接收机的灵敏度,从而减少信号在接收过程中的衰减。
2.2 实施抗干扰技术
采用先进的数字信号处理技术,如自适应滤波器和信道编码,可以减少多路径效应和其他干扰。
3. 数据处理策略
3.1 差分GPS技术
通过差分GPS技术,可以将一个已知位置的接收机与未知位置的接收机连接起来,实时校正信号漂移。
3.2 实施相位平滑技术
相位平滑技术可以减少短期的信号波动,提高相位测量的稳定性。
3.3 应用卡尔曼滤波器
卡尔曼滤波器是一种有效的数据处理工具,可以用来预测和补偿信号漂移。
4. 优化测量环境
4.1 选择合适的测量点
在开阔且无遮挡的环境中进行测量,可以减少多路径效应的影响。
4.2 控制温度变化
在测量过程中,尽量保持环境温度的稳定,可以使用温度补偿装置来减少温度变化的影响。
4.3 减少大气折射影响
在天气条件较好的时候进行测量,或者使用大气校正模型来补偿大气折射的影响。
5. 实例分析
以下是一个简化的例子,说明如何使用差分GPS技术来提高载波相位测量精度:
# 假设有一个基准站和一个流动站,基准站的位置已知
# 导入必要的库
import numpy as np
# 基准站坐标
reference_station = np.array([500000.0, 4000000.0, 200000.0])
# 流动站坐标
moving_station = np.array([5000.0, 3990000.0, 150000.0])
# 信号相位(假设为未校正的相位)
raw_phase = np.pi * (moving_station - reference_station) / (2 * np.pi * 300000.0)
# 差分校正
correction = 0.1 * np.random.normal() # 假设的差分校正值
corrected_phase = raw_phase - correction
# 输出校正后的相位
print("校正后的相位:", corrected_phase)
通过上述代码,我们可以看到差分GPS技术是如何校正信号相位的。
6. 结论
在信号漂移的影响下,提高载波相位测量精度需要综合考虑多种因素。通过改进接收机性能、采用数据处理策略、优化测量环境以及实施相应的技术措施,可以显著提高载波相位测量的精度。
